Skip to content

Conversation

@shcheklein
Copy link
Contributor

@shcheklein shcheklein commented Jul 17, 2025

Mind: it goes on top of the pre-commit-ci-update-config branch / PR that has also some mypy fixes, but fails bc of these issues:

Fixes #422
Fixes treeverse/dvc#10807

Context fsspec/filesystem_spec#1861

There is a separate issue with gitignore test (regression in dulwich?), but let's unblock the repo first - too many issues at once ...

@shcheklein shcheklein changed the base branch from main to pre-commit-ci-update-config July 17, 2025 21:20
@shcheklein shcheklein force-pushed the remove_selector_policy branch from 7b7d00b to 63c72a2 Compare July 17, 2025 21:21
@shcheklein shcheklein requested a review from skshetry July 17, 2025 21:22
@shcheklein shcheklein force-pushed the remove_selector_policy branch 4 times, most recently from 1a6d95b to d74a83d Compare July 17, 2025 21:41
@shcheklein shcheklein force-pushed the remove_selector_policy branch from 84b41c8 to a2841eb Compare July 17, 2025 21:45
@shcheklein shcheklein changed the title try remove async selector policy after fsspec Remove async selector policy after fsspec Jul 17, 2025


@pytest.mark.skip_git_backend("pygit2", "gitpython")
@pytest.mark.skip_git_backend("pygit2", "gitpython", "dulwich")
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Need to get back to it, some asserts fail here cc @skshetry (dulwich regression?)

@shcheklein shcheklein merged commit 8363fee into pre-commit-ci-update-config Jul 17, 2025
16 checks passed
@shcheklein shcheklein deleted the remove_selector_policy branch July 17, 2025 21:50
shcheklein added a commit that referenced this pull request Jul 17, 2025
* [pre-commit.ci] pre-commit autoupdate

updates:
- [github.com/astral-sh/ruff-pre-commit: v0.11.13 → v0.12.3](astral-sh/ruff-pre-commit@v0.11.13...v0.12.3)

* [pre-commit.ci] auto fixes from pre-commit.com hooks

for more information, see https://pre-commit.ci

* ignore PLC0415 - we need a lot of those for perf reason

* fix mypy

* [pre-commit.ci] auto fixes from pre-commit.com hooks

for more information, see https://pre-commit.ci

* fix type in backend func

* Update __init__.py

* [pre-commit.ci] auto fixes from pre-commit.com hooks

for more information, see https://pre-commit.ci

* Remove async selector policy after fsspec (#423)

* try remove async selector policy after fsspec

* skip dulwic test for gitignore, needs research

---------

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
Co-authored-by: Ivan Shcheklein <shcheklein@gmail.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ant